Palestinian negotiators still to decide on Gaza truce extension

08 Aug 2014 / 15:33 H.

    CAIRO: Palestinian negotiators in Cairo are still mulling an extension of a ceasefire with Israel set to expire in hours on Friday, a member of the delegation said, as Israel said rockets from Gaza landed in its territory.
    Egyptian mediators asked the Palestinians during a long overnight meeting to extend the 72-hour ceasefire, and they will reach a decision before it expires at 0500 GMT, the delegation member told AFP.
    "Egypt asked us for a 72-hour extension, we will meet now to decide before 8.00am (0500 GMT)," the official said.
    Delegation members in Cairo had accused Israel of stalling the negotiations on their demands for an end to the blockade of Gaza and the release of prisoners.
    Israel had indicated it would be willing to extend the ceasefire. – AFP
